Malibu Wine Classic Charity Event

img_1556It was one of the warmest weekends of the summer with tragic fires burning in Hollywood. Many Angelenos flocked to the beach in Malibu to leave the smoke and flames to attend the seventh annual Malibu Wine Classic Charity Event.

Some of the hottest wineries from the Southern and Central California Coastal wine regions participated in the event along with some of the finest restaurants in Southern California.

We were treated to tastings from the Saddle Peak Lodge, the Beachcomber Cafe on the Malibu Pier, Michael’s Restaurant in Santa Monica, STK Steakhouse, and the Water Grill along with over 20 other restaurants. Mariel Hemingway, actress and author of Mariel’s Kitchen, who is featured regularly in the Love Potions on the Cyber-Dating Expert site, was there serving food from one of her favorite restaurants along with her famous “blisscuits.” Even a thin Tori Spelling was seen enjoying the food and wine at the event.

The event, which featured over 70 wineries, benefited Childhelp®, the largest non-profit organization dedicated to the prevention, education, advocacy and treatment of child abuse.

I’m so Dizzy

dizzysbusiness

It was a warm summer night at the Hollywood Bowl, where we were treated to a performance by the late Dizzy Gillespie’s All-star Big Band. The band was formed in 1998, five years after he passed away, to continue the jazz legacy left by the late John Birks “Dizzy” Gillespie.

The band is comprised of many Gillespie Alumni including his closest collaborator James Moody, his former musical director Slide Hampton, Jimmy Heath, Claudio Roditi, Antonio Hart, Douglas Purviance, and executive director John Lee, Gillespie’s longtime bassist.

With a combination of big band and jazz, the performers played songs from Dizzy’s Business
to perfection under a starry night.

The opening acts performed “Samba del Rio” with Eric Marienthal as well as Herbie Hancok’s “Watermellon Man” and George Gershwin’s “Rhapsody in Blue.”

It really didn’t matter who was on stage as the ambience of just being the Hollywood Bowl is truly a treat.

It was the final night of the Jazz-1 series, which included performances earlier this summer from Pancho Sanchez, Eddie Palmieri, Sergio Mendes, Boney James, Fourplay, Buddy Guy, Dr. John, and James Cotton.

Now that the Hollywood Bowl season is ending, it is time to prepare for the opening of the LA Philharmonic at the Disney Concert Hall with the introduction to our conductor, Dudamel.

Act Like a Lady – Think Like a Man

steveharveybook

It’s the number one relationship book online and in the bookstores. He’s been on Oprah. He’s just been named a special correspondent on parenting and relationships for Good Morning America. It’s been out since the beginning of the year, and it just made it into the Cyber-Dating Expert Reading Room.

You may be wondering, what took it so long? When ABC announced last week that Harvey would be joining the team, I finally went out and purchased his best-selling book.

You may have already read the book. But if you have not, I recommend Steve Harvey’s book, Act Like a Lady, Think Like a Man: What Men Really Think About Love, Relationships, Intimacy, and Commitment for all the women who really want to know how men think.

It’s a simple book with a basic no brainer approach to understanding the male species. Harvey has his 90-day probationary rule and advises women not to “put out” before that time. He says you are worth the wait. He calls it the “cookie.”

The book helps women get into the mind-set of a man by listing three important facts on how a man looks at himself.

  • Who he is
  • What he does
  • How much money he makes

Harvey also adds three things that every man needs in a relationship from a woman.

  • Support
  • Loyalty
  • The “Cookie”

I call the “cookie” dessert. From a male’s standpoint, it’s the reward for his hard-working dollars. If a woman isn’t providing sex to her man, Harvey claims he WILL go elsewhere. It’s a simple tough-love formula and a terrific book.
